Output ed638248a3f93a3abf326a6b55079dfda6dbfe90535e9ea750cc751a22790fa4:34

value
159162
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e1575b19c8b0df7a1074b80272fec6fbff7b943d OP_EQUAL
address
3NEWcJCQMG25iMWJj8LfVP3cGyxVx5iTVt
transaction
ed638248a3f93a3abf326a6b55079dfda6dbfe90535e9ea750cc751a22790fa4
spent
true